package com.azure.search.documents.models;
import com.azure.core.annotation.Fluent;
import com.fasterxml.jackson.annotation.JsonProperty;
/**
* A customer-managed encryption key in Azure Key Vault. Keys that you create
* and manage can be used to encrypt or decrypt data-at-rest in Azure Cognitive
* Search, such as indexes and synonym maps.
*/
@Fluent
public final class EncryptionKey {
/*
* The name of your Azure Key Vault key to be used to encrypt your data at
* rest.
*/
@JsonProperty(value = "keyVaultKeyName", required = true)
private String keyVaultKeyName;
/*
* The version of your Azure Key Vault key to be used to encrypt your data
* at rest.
*/
@JsonProperty(value = "keyVaultKeyVersion", required = true)
private String keyVaultKeyVersion;
/*
* The URI of your Azure Key Vault, also referred to as DNS name, that
* contains the key to be used to encrypt your data at rest. An example URI
* might be https://my-keyvault-name.vault.azure.net.
*/
@JsonProperty(value = "keyVaultUri", required = true)
private String keyVaultUri;
/*
* Optional Azure Active Directory credentials used for accessing your
* Azure Key Vault. Not required if using managed identity instead.
*/
@JsonProperty(value = "accessCredentials")
private AzureActiveDirectoryApplicationCredentials accessCredentials;
